Technical Field

[0001] This invention belongs to the technical field of high-speed precision gear transmission, specifically relating to an ultra-low speed, high torque lifting transmission device and method. Background Technology

[0002] Currently, traditional lifting devices mostly use a single-ratio gear transmission structure to achieve lifting functions. However, a single-ratio gear transmission cannot adjust the output torque and speed according to the load weight, making it difficult to meet the needs of rapid lifting under light loads and stable low-speed operation under heavy loads.

[0003] To address the aforementioned issues, this patent proposes a lifting transmission device capable of switching transmission modes according to the load, thereby resolving the aforementioned technical problems. Summary of the Invention

[0004] The purpose of this invention is to provide an ultra-low speed, high torque lifting transmission device and method to solve the problem mentioned in the background art that traditional lifting devices mostly use a single transmission ratio gear transmission structure, which cannot adjust the output torque and speed according to the load weight.

[0015] Compared with the prior art, the present invention provides an ultra-low speed, high torque lifting transmission device and method, which has the following beneficial effects: 1. The torque converter built into the power assembly of the present invention includes two torque conversion paths. By setting two torque conversion internal gear disks at positions close to and far from the output motor, and utilizing the meshing relationship of large and small gears, two continuous conversions of input speed and torque are realized. The high-speed, low-torque power source output is efficiently converted into low-speed, high-torque power, and secondary speed reduction and torque increase can be performed to meet the transmission requirements under different working conditions.

[0016] 2. The control component of this invention precisely controls the operation of the adjusting motor through a controller, and the adjusting motor drives the adjusting internal helical tube and the adjusting frame to move, thereby driving the second clutch helical gear to mesh and switch between the two first clutch helical gears. When meshing with the first clutch helical gear closer to the output motor, it outputs high speed and low torque; when meshing with the first clutch helical gear farther from the output motor, it outputs low speed and high torque. [0029] The first drive shaft 8 and the drive screw 5 are provided with interlocking pins and slots. The output motor 13 in the power assembly is electrically connected to the controller through a wiring harness. When the output motor 13 is started, it can transmit power to the second helical gear 10 through the torque converter assembly and the control assembly. The torque converter assembly can reduce the transmission speed and increase the transmission torque to achieve high torque transmission at ultra-low speed. The control assembly can change the speed and torque of the torque converter assembly to the second helical gear 10 by different connection positions with the torque converter assembly, thereby realizing the control of the output torque.

[0030] like Figures 4-7As shown, the torque converter assembly includes a torque converter internal gear disk 14. Two torque converter internal gear disks 14, coaxial with the output shaft of the output motor 13, are symmetrically arranged inside the torque converter frame 11. A deceleration shaft 15, passing through the interior of the other torque converter internal gear disk 14, is connected at the center of the end of the torque converter internal gear disk 14 closest to the output motor 13. A limiting bracket 16, sleeved on the outside of the deceleration shaft 15, is connected inside the torque converter frame 11 and rotatably connected to the deceleration shaft 15. Output gears 17 are connected to the axial ends of both the output shaft of the output motor 13 and the deceleration shaft 15 inside the torque converter internal gear disk 14. Multiple transmission gears 18 mesh with the inner wall of the torque converter internal gear disk 14 on the outside of both output gears 17. Multiple transmission gears 18 are rotatably connected to the inner wall of the torque converter frame 11 via a limiting shaft. Each of the two torque converter internal gear disks 14 has a first clutch helical gear 19 at one end. During the conversion of the speed and torque output by the output motor 13, the output shaft of the output motor 13 drives a set of external transmission gears 18 to rotate through the output gear 17, and drives the torque converter internal gear disk 14 near the output motor 13 to rotate through the transmission gear 18. Since the outer diameter of the output gear 17 is much smaller than the inner diameter of the torque converter internal gear disk 14, the output motor 13 can convert high speed and low torque into low speed and high torque through the output gear 17 and the transmission gear 18, thus realizing the first conversion of speed and torque.

[0031] Furthermore, the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 on the side closer to the output motor 13 can drive two sets of smaller transmission gears 18 to rotate through the speed-reducing shaft 15 and the output gear 17 connected to the speed-reducing shaft 15. The output gear 17 meshes with the two sets of transmission gears 18 from the inside to the outside in sequence, and meshes with the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 on the side farther from the output motor 13, causing the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 on the side farther from the output motor 13 to rotate in the same direction as another torque-changing internal gear disk 14. This further reduces the speed and increases the torque of the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 on the side closer to the output motor 13, realizing a second conversion of speed and torque.

[0032] At this time, the two variable torque internal gear disks 14 can be connected to the control component through the externally set first clutch helical gear 19, and transmit power to the second helical gear 10 through the control component, so that the two variable torque internal gear disks 14 can achieve transmission at different speeds and torques. The variable torque internal gear disk 14 closer to the output motor 13 transmits a higher speed than the variable torque internal gear disk 14 farther from the output motor 13, and the variable torque internal gear disk 14 farther from the output motor 13 transmits a higher torque than the variable torque internal gear disk 14 closer to the output motor 13. This allows the lifting seat 3 and the lifting plate 4 to select appropriate transmission speed and transmission torque according to the load weight and carrying efficiency. The torque-changing internal gear disk 14 closer to the output motor 13 is driven by the output gear 17 and a set of transmission gears 18, while the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 farther from the output motor 13 is driven by the speed-reducing shaft 15, the output gear 17 and two sets of smaller transmission gears 18. The two sets of smaller transmission gears 18 mesh sequentially from the inside to the outside to change the direction, so that the two torque-changing internal gear disks 14 rotate in the same direction, ensuring that the control component does not change the transmission direction during the process of controlling the transmission speed and transmission torque.

[0033] like Figure 5 , Figure 8 and Figure 9 As shown, the control assembly includes a second drive shaft 20. The second helical gear 10 is externally connected to the second drive shaft 20, which passes through the interior of the two clutch frames 12. The second drive shaft 20 consists of a cylindrical shaft, a square shaft, and a limiting sleeve. A second clutch helical gear 21, meshing with the torque converter assembly, is sleeved on the outside of the square shaft of the second drive shaft 20. An adjusting frame 22, slidably connected to the lower end of the second clutch helical gear 21 and rotatably connected to it on the inner wall of the transmission housing 7, is sleeved on the outside of the adjusting frame 22. An adjusting inner threaded tube is externally connected to the adjusting frame 22. 23. An adjustment motor 24 is located on the outside of the transmission box 7, below the output motor 13. The output shaft of the adjustment motor 24 passes through the inside of the transmission box 7 and is threadedly connected to the adjustment inner screw tube 23. During the control of transmission speed and transmission torque, the adjustment motor 24 is electrically connected to the controller through the wiring harness. When the adjustment motor 24 is started, the output shaft of the adjustment motor 24 drives the adjustment inner screw tube 23 to move axially through the threaded connection, and drives the second clutch helical gear 21 to slide outside the second transmission shaft 20 through the adjustment frame 22.

[0034] At this time, since the second clutch helical gear 21 is located between the two torque-changing internal gear disks 14 and between the two first clutch helical gears 19 outside the two torque-changing internal gear disks 14, and both first clutch helical gears 19 can mesh with the second clutch helical gear 21 with the same outer diameter, when the second clutch helical gear 21 moves towards the side closer to the adjusting motor 24, the second clutch helical gear 21 will mesh with the first clutch helical gear 19 closer to the output motor 13, allowing the output motor 13 to move towards the second clutch helical gear 24 through the meshing of the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 closer to the first clutch helical gear 19. Gear 10 outputs power with relatively high speed and low torque. When the second clutch helical gear 21 moves away from the adjustment motor 24, the second clutch helical gear 21 will mesh with the first clutch helical gear 19 away from the output motor 13. This allows the output motor 13 to output power with relatively low speed and high torque to the second helical gear 10 through the meshing of the torque-changing internal gear disk 14 away from the first clutch helical gear 19. This achieves different speed and torque outputs, allowing the lifting seat 3 and the lifting plate 4 to select appropriate transmission speed and transmission torque according to the load weight and load efficiency.

[0035] The second clutch helical gear 21 can drive the entire second transmission shaft 20 to rotate through the square shaft, and drive the second helical gear 10 to rotate. The second helical gear 10 can drive the first helical gear 9 of the same size to rotate through meshing, thereby transmitting power outward. The adjusting frame 22 can rotate outside the second clutch helical gear 21, and is restricted from rotating by the inner wall of the lower end of the transmission box 7, thereby restricting the adjusting inner screw tube 23 from rotating, ensuring that the output shaft of the adjusting motor 24 can drive the adjusting inner screw tube 23 to move axially through the threaded connection.
